What Is Shipping Support?

Shipping support refers to the assistance and services provided to customers and businesses throughout the shipping process. It covers everything from tracking shipments, resolving delivery issues, managing returns, and offering guidance on international shipping rules.

In simpler terms, shipping support ensures that packages are delivered safely, on time, and with transparency. It helps businesses build trust and gives customers peace of mind when they purchase products online.

Key Components of Effective Shipping Support

To understand the real value of shipping support, it’s important to break down its main components:

1. Tracking Services

One of the most crucial elements of shipping support is order tracking. Customers want to know exactly where their package is and when it will arrive. Businesses that provide tracking options reduce the number of inquiries and complaints.

2. Customer Service Assistance

Customer support teams handle delivery-related questions such as delays, damaged goods, or wrong shipments. A dedicated shipping support team ensures that these issues are resolved quickly.

3. International Shipping Guidance

Shipping products across borders involves customs, tariffs, and regulations. Shipping support includes helping customers and businesses understand international shipping requirements.

4. Claims and Refunds

Sometimes packages get lost or damaged. Effective shipping support includes assistance with filing claims and processing refunds.

5. Logistics Management

For businesses, shipping support often includes warehouse coordination, packaging assistance, and carrier management.

Shipping Support for Businesses

Businesses rely heavily on shipping to maintain customer satisfaction and operational efficiency. For companies of all sizes, strong shipping support means:

  • Lower operational costs through efficient logistics.

  • Happier customers who receive timely updates and problem resolution.

  • Global reach by making international shipping less complicated.

For example, small businesses using e-commerce platforms often rely on third-party logistics providers (3PLs) for shipping support. These providers manage everything from packaging to last-mile delivery, helping businesses focus on growth instead of logistics challenges.

How Technology Improves Shipping Support

Technology has revolutionized shipping support in many ways. Some of the most notable improvements include:

1. Real-Time Tracking Systems

Advanced GPS and tracking tools allow customers to see where their package is in real time.

2. AI-Powered Chatbots

Many businesses now use chatbots to provide instant answers to shipping questions, reducing the burden on human agents.

3. Automated Updates

Emails and SMS notifications keep customers informed about their order status.

4. Data Analytics

Businesses can use data to predict shipping delays and proactively update customers, improving transparency.

Challenges in Shipping Support

Despite its importance, shipping support comes with challenges:

  • Lost or delayed shipments due to carrier issues.

  • High shipping costs that affect customer satisfaction.

  • Customs clearance delays in international shipping.

  • Limited communication when customers don’t receive timely updates.

Overcoming these challenges requires businesses to partner with reliable carriers, invest in technology, and maintain a responsive customer service team.
